    With all due respect to Mr. Gettelfinger, he is dead serious wrong. None of them have management that is in the late 20th Century, much less the 21st. Century. The Big 3 have no clue about how to do mixed model production where you produce to very short-term forecasts on the road to producing only to real orders. As a result they stuff the pipeline with inventory that nobody wants. Then when things go bad they always find someone or something to blame. All of this wastes cash and so they burn through it like the proverbial SHI_ through a goose. They are pretty much morons. But they come from the right eastern schools with their Harvard MBAs, etc. Just like the bankers and the other gnomes of Wall Street who are only slightly smarter.

    From what I understand, the price of a typical GM car includes about $1500 in health care costs for the company's employees. By means of comparison, a Toyota car's price includes about $100 in employee health costs.

    Unions are bad news for American prosperity. They've already destroyed our schools, and with Obama in charge there is no limit to how much they can bring down American ingenuity.

    I have seen that healthcare data before and I do believe it. A lot of it is retiree healthcare. It is kind of like Social Security. A next generation is bearing the burden. But the problem is that benefit is endemic. Government employees get it. Congress gets it. So they want it too. Hard to blame them. If Nancy Pelosi can get healthcare for life why not me?

    Having said that, GM and the rest of them are not productive on a big picture basis. They produce to annual forecasts, which are basically just huge guesses. They cannot produce multiple products, or multiple variations of the same product in a single plant. Their plants are basically dedicated to "platforms" and not products. So when the forecasts are wrong (which inevitably they will be) they have tons of the wrong product made and not enough of the stuff that sells. When combined with a catch up pace on technology to reduce fuel consumption they are dead meat. It is all what Toyota calls Muda (probably spelled that wrong) or waste. They could substantially reduce the unit cost of healtcare on each vehicle by productivity improvements alone.
